The
Maternal Child Services of TBRHSC provide services for parents
before, during and after birth and for the newborn baby. We
also provide care for children from infancy up to 17 years
through our Paediatric
unit.
Parents and their newborns are prepared for their return
home in our comfortable, 18 bed, Mother Baby Combined Care
unit. Healthy mothers and babies are cared for together by
one nurse to foster confidence and competence in self care
and baby care skills; and to promote parent – infant
bonding. Our specialized registered nurses provide individualized
care for mothers and their baby’s including mother and
baby care education.
Breastfeeding, as recommended by the Canadian Institute of
Child Health, Health Canada and the World Health Organization
is promoted and supported at TBRHSC. Education and support
are provided to all parents for their baby feeding method
of choice.
A comfortable, single occupancy parenting room is available
within the unit for mothers who have been discharged before
their babies. Parenting information is provided to patients
as required.
Maternal Child Services Visitor Information
Please do not visit patients in any of the Maternal Child
Service areas if you have a cold, flu, fever, mumps, chicken
pox measles or any other illness that is easily spread. It
is possible to infect patients with these illnesses/diseases.
Please do not visit any of the Maternal Child Service areas
if you have been exposed to someone with mumps, chicken pox
or measles within 2 weeks before visit. It is possible to
infect patients with these diseases.
Visiting may be restricted due to patient condition and/or
at nursing discretion.
